The Basics of Custom Injection Moulding
Custom injection moulding means creating plastic parts designed specifically for your application. A unique mould tool is built for your product, ensuring exact fit, performance, and functionality.
This approach allows businesses to:
- Develop parts with unique features.
- Incorporate branding into product design.
- Meet strict industry regulations or standards.

Materials for Custom Projects
Custom injection moulding projects often require specialist materials such as:
- Engineering plastics for strength and wear resistance.
- Flame-retardant resins for electrical applications.
- Medical-grade polymers for healthcare products.
- UV-stabilised plastics for outdoor use.
Choosing the right material is just as important as choosing the right supplier.
